Job description

Insurance is a trillion dollar market that is fundamental to society, yet it has not modernized — until now.

Newfront is building the modern insurance experience.

We’ve reimagined the experience for clients, prospects, and employees, altering the way people create, understand, select, transact, and use insurance. We’re changing the approach so that it starts and ends with the client, not the product, and empowering people for moments that matter.

Our unique approach recognizes both the vast potential of technology and the fundamental role of insurance experts. We’re a technology-driven company with DE&I in our DNA and strong values; we believe people matter most.

Our mission is to define the future of the insurance industry, while instilling a high performance culture in combination with living our Work, Love, Play ethos each day. We value balanced lives and are passionate about creating a culture of wellness that results in healthier, happier, and more productive employees, and more successful clients.

The Senior Event Marketing Manager role is a 7-8 month contract role that will report to the Senior Director of Experiential Marketing. We are looking for a candidate on the west coast to attend and run marketing events on the west coast. This is a hybrid/remote role (within the USA), with the option to work from any of Newfront’s office locations. Will be considered hybrid if living within 25 miles of a Newfront office location.

What You’ll Be Responsible For:

  • Work collaboratively and creatively to bring “uniquely Newfront experiences” and activation events to life, both virtually and in-person.
  • Source and manage event logistics, including venue selection, contract negotiation, guest list, event registration, speaker recruitment, vendor management, branding, event production, and programming for events with up to 500 attendees.
  • Build project plans, budgets, and event metrics including tracking and measurement.
  • Collaborate with key partners to ensure events accomplish shared goals of building and accelerating pipeline, deal progress, existing customer share expansion, and community building.
  • Maintain knowledge and insights of the industry and competition to identify potential partnerships and new opportunities.
  • Cultivate and maintain Newfront’s brand and voice through all activations and events.

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of experience in event marketing and/or experiential marketing, including virtual events/webinars. Extensive B2B experience is essential.
  • Experience crafting and producing a wide range of B2B events (including conferences and tradeshows) that have driven measurable results.
  • B2B event management experience leading proprietary, 3rd party industry, or executive events.
  • Strong organizational and project management skills to effectively lead multiple partners and projects with tight deadlines.
  • Success in developing strong internal and external relationships.
  • Proven 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ment and continuously adapt to new challenges and dynamic priorities while maintaining professional grace and a sense of humor.
  • Exceptional client and vendor management sk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Excellent technical skills – MS Office (specifically advanced Excel and PowerPoint), virtual event platforms (Hopin, Zoom), and integrations to track lead generation (Salesforce, Hubspot) and Google Suite.
